TheBuick Envistais acompact crossover SUVmanufactured byGeneral Motorsand marketed under theBuickbrand since 2022. It shares theGM VSS-Fplatform with theChevrolet Trax(marketed as the Seeker in China).
Presented for the Chinese market in August 2022,[1]GM introduced the Envista in April 2023 in the United States and Canada.[2]The Envista is manufactured inChangwon,South Korea byGM Koreaand in China bySAIC-GM.
Overview
[edit]In China, the Envista is equipped with theGM small gasoline engine(LYX), aturbocharged1.5-liter gasolinestraight-four enginethat produces 181 horsepower (135 kW) and 183 pound-feet (248 N⋅m) of torque paired with acontinuously variable transmission.
In the North American market, the Envista is powered by theGM E-Turbo engine(LIH), a turbocharged 1.2-liter gasolinestraight-three enginerated at 136 horsepower (101 kW) and 162 pound-feet (220 N⋅m) of torque mated to a six-speed automatic transmission.[3]The Envista is offered in three trim levels: Preferred, Sport Touring (ST) and Avenir, each with front-wheel drive.[4]
Front suspension uses McPherson struts and rear suspension uses a compound cranksemi-independent twist beam (or torsion beam)rear suspension with aWatts linkagestandard on the Avenir trim and available on ST.[4]
The interior of the Envista features a single panel combining an 8-inch screen for driver instruments and an 11-inch infotainment screen. WirelessAndroid Autoand AppleCarPlayare offered, as well as over-the-air updates and a surround-sound audio system.[2]The front door panels and dashboard feature stitched elements, and the Avenir and ST trim levels feature embroidered head restraints logos.[4]
Black 18-inch alloy wheels are standard on the ST trim, with 19-inch wheels available. Bright gray 19-inch alloy wheels are standard on the Avenir.[4]
The Envista has an EPA listed passenger volume of 97.5 cu ft (2.76 m3) and maximum cargo volume of 20.7 cu ft (0.59 m3) behind the rear seat and 42 cu ft (1.2 m3) with the rear seat folded.[4]
